One of the most significant challenges in construction is equipment underutilization. Without proper tracking, machines can sit idle for hours, costing companies both time and money. But with GPS tracking, construction companies can improve equipment utilization rates by as much as 20%. Take XYZ Construction, for example. After implementing GPS tracking, they were able to monitor usage patterns and redistribute resources more effectively, ultimately reducing idle time and increasing productivity.

Another pressing issue is theft. Construction sites are notorious for losing valuable equipment. However, projects employing GPS tracking for vehicles and assets report a reduction in theft-related losses by approximately 10-15%. ABC Builders faced recurring thefts until they decided to incorporate GPS tracking. Since then, they’ve seen a significant drop in lost tools and machinery, saving them thousands in replacements.

Fuel costs are also a major concern for construction companies. With rising fuel prices, inefficient fuel use can quickly eat into profits. Companies utilizing GPS tracking have reported potential decreases of up to 15% in fuel costs. By monitoring routes and optimizing travel times, firms can ensure that every drop of fuel is used effectively. For instance, DEF Construction revamped their logistics using GPS, leading to cleaner routes and substantial fuel savings.

Lastly, project timelines often stretch beyond their intended deadlines. Real-time GPS tracking can contribute to a 5-10% improvement in project completion time by providing instant updates and facilitating better communication among teams. GHI Contractors adopted GPS tracking and found that they could monitor progress in real-time, allowing for quick adjustments and preventing delays.
